The application discloses a high-elastic breathable moisture-conducting warp-knitted shaping fabric and a production process, and belongs to the field of textiles. The fabric comprises a front surface, a back surface and an intermediate layer. The front surface and the back surface of the fabric are formed by weaving hydrophobic yarns in a change loop structure. The intermediate layer is formed by weaving hydrophilic yarns in a change weft insertion structure. The front surface and the back surface of the fabric have small mesh structures. The hydrophobic yarns on the back surface of the fabric and the hydrophilic yarns in the intermediate layer form a moisture absorption gradient, so that the fabric has a moisture-conducting function, which is beneficial to the transfer of sweat from the skin to the fabric. In addition, the front surface of the fabric also has a mesh structure, which is beneficial to the evaporation of liquid in the fabric to the air, so that the fabric has good moisture permeability.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The application relates to a high-elasticity, breathable and moisture-conducting warp-knitted shaping fabric and a production process, and belongs to the field of textiles. BACKGROUND

[0002] With the improvement of living standards, more and more people begin to pay attention to physical health and body management, especially women, and the demand for body shaping clothing with shaping effect is increasing. Such shaping fabric requires good elasticity, breathability, moisture permeability, wearing comfort and the like. At present, the most commonly used on the market is double-sided weft-knitted fabric, and the fabric is mostly plain, rib or pearl ground and the like simple structure, and the raw material is mostly spandex and polyester or nylon. Although the fabric has good elasticity, the thickness is relatively large, resulting in poor breathability and moisture permeability of the fabric, and the weft-knitted fabric is generally easy to scatter and is not conducive to cutting into clothes.

[0003] Therefore, it is necessary to design a warp-knitted shaping fabric with good elasticity, breathability, moisture conductivity and wearing comfort. SUMMARY

Technical scheme

[0007] In order to solve the above problems, the application provides a high-elasticity, breathable and moisture-conducting warp-knitted shaping fabric and a production process, specifically, GB1 is knitted by changing the loop structure with hydrophobic yarn, the loops and the extension lines of which are respectively on the surface of the front and back of the fabric; GB2 is knitted by changing the weft insertion structure with hydrophilic yarn to form the hydrophilic middle layer of the fabric; and GB3 is knitted by changing the weft insertion structure with thick spandex to stretch and deform the yarn structure of GB1. The thick spandex and the yarn structure make the fabric have good elasticity in the warp and weft directions; the high elasticity of the thick spandex and the weft insertion structure make the extension lines of the yarn knitted by changing the loop structure be stretched, so that the front and back of the fabric form small mesh structures, the breathability of the fabric is improved, the extension lines on the back of the fabric are straightened and arranged in the horizontal direction, the hand feeling is smooth and comfortable, and the fabric is suitable for being used as a skin-facing surface; the hydrophobic yarn on the back of the fabric and the hydrophilic yarn in the middle layer of the fabric form a moisture absorption gradient, so that the fabric has a moisture conductivity function, which is beneficial to the transfer of sweat from the skin to the fabric, and the front of the fabric also has a mesh structure, which is beneficial to the evaporation of liquid in the fabric to the air, so that the fabric has good moisture permeability.

[0008] The first object of the present application is to provide a breathable and moisture-conducting warp-knitted fabric, which comprises a front surface, a back surface and an intermediate layer, the front and back surfaces of the fabric are formed by weaving hydrophobic yarns in a change loop structure, and the intermediate layer is formed by weaving hydrophilic yarns in a change weft structure; the front and back surfaces of the fabric have a small mesh structure. The hydrophobic yarns on the back surface of the fabric and the hydrophilic yarns in the intermediate layer form a moisture absorption gradient, so that the fabric has a moisture-conducting function, which is conducive to the transfer of sweat from the skin to the fabric, and the front surface of the fabric also has a mesh structure, which is conducive to the evaporation of liquid in the fabric to the air, so that the fabric has good moisture permeability.

[0009] In an embodiment of the present application, the hydrophobic yarns include hydrophobic polypropylene, polyester or nylon filaments.

[0010] In an embodiment of the present application, the hydrophilic yarns include hydrophilic wool, cotton or viscose yarns.

[0011] The second object of the present application is to provide a method for preparing a high-elasticity, breathable and moisture-conducting warp-knitted fabric, which is knitted on a warp-knitting machine using three guide bars, namely a first guide bar GB1, a second guide bar GB2 and a third guide bar GB3. The specific knitting process is as follows: GB1 is used to weave the hydrophobic yarns in a change loop structure, and the loops and the extension lines thereof are respectively on the most surface of the front and back surfaces of the fabric; GB2 is used to weave the hydrophilic yarns in a change weft structure to form the hydrophilic intermediate layer of the fabric; and GB3 is used to weave the coarse-denier spandex in a change weft structure to stretch and deform the yarn structure of GB1. The coarse-denier spandex and the yarn structure make the fabric have good elasticity in the warp and weft directions; the high elasticity of the coarse-denier spandex and the change weft structure make the extension lines of the yarns knitted in the change loop structure be stretched, so that the front and back surfaces of the fabric form a small mesh structure, which improves the air permeability of the fabric, and the extension lines on the back surface of the fabric are stretched horizontally to be straight and neat, so that the fabric has a smooth and comfortable hand feeling and is suitable for being used as a skin-facing surface.

[0012] In an embodiment of the present application, the threading mode of each guide bar is as follows:

[0013] GB1: 1-0 / 0-1 / 1-0 / 1-2 / 2-1 / 1-2 / / , full threading;

[0014] GB2: 0-0 / 1-1 / 2-2 / 3-3 / 2-2 / 1-1 / / , full threading;

[0015] GB3: 0-0 / 2-2 / 1-1 / 3-3 / 1-1 / 2-2 / / , full threading.

[0016] In an embodiment of the present application, the production method of the high-elasticity, breathable and moisture-conducting warp-knitted shaping fabric specifically comprises the following steps:

[0017] 1) Material selection: Select hydrophobic yarn, hydrophilic yarn, and spandex as raw materials;

[0018] 2) Warping: The selected raw materials are warped on a warping machine according to the requirements of width, yarn density and threading, and the number of heads is determined.

[0019] 3) Weaving: The RSE4-1 type Raschel warp knitting machine is used for weaving. The first three guide bars of the machine are used for weaving. GB1 uses hydrophobic yarn to weave a loop structure, GB2 uses hydrophilic yarn to weave a weft-inserted structure, and GB3 uses coarse denier spandex to weave a special weft-inserted structure.

[0020] 4) Post-processing, inspection, and packaging.

[0021] The selection and arrangement of the various guide bar structures and yarn threading methods during warping and weaving are as follows:

[0022] GB1:1-0 / 0-1 / 1-0 / 1-2 / 2-1 / 1-2 / / , Full penetration;

[0023] GB2:0-0 / 1-1 / 2-2 / 3-3 / 2-2 / 1-1 / / , full penetration;

[0024] GB3:0-0 / 2-2 / 1-1 / 3-3 / 1-1 / 2-2 / / , Full penetration;

[0025] In one embodiment of the present invention, the yarn and comb are configured as follows: GB1 is made of hydrophobic polypropylene, polyester or nylon filament, GB2 is made of hydrophilic wool, cotton or viscose yarn, and GB3 is made of coarse denier spandex.

[0026] In one embodiment of the present invention, the high elasticity of coarse denier spandex straightens the spandex, and its special weft-insertion structure causes the filament extension lines that are woven into loops to be stretched laterally, so that small mesh structures are formed on both the front and back of the fabric, and the reverse side of the fabric is smooth.

[0027] In one embodiment of the present invention, the specific yarn specifications of the polypropylene, polyester or nylon filaments used are: 30D-100D / 24-144f semi-dull nylon DTY, 30D-100D / 24-144f semi-dull polyester DTY, and 30D-100D / 24-144f semi-dull polypropylene DTY.

[0028] In one embodiment of the present invention, the specific yarn specifications of the wool, cotton or viscose yarn used are: 50-80Nm wool yarn, 30S-60S cotton yarn, and 30S-60S viscose yarn.

[0029] In one embodiment of the present invention, the coarse denier spandex refers to spandex with a denier of 140-280D.

[0030] In one embodiment of the present invention, the finishing process includes dyeing and setting; wherein the dyeing is conventional dyeing; when the raw material is polyester, the setting temperature is 170-190℃; when the raw material is nylon, the setting temperature is 120-140℃.

[0031] The third objective of this invention is to obtain a highly elastic, breathable, and moisture-wicking warp-knitted fabric prepared by the method described in this invention.

[0032] In one embodiment of the present invention, the weight of the highly elastic, breathable, and moisture-wicking warp-knitted shaping fabric is 150-250 g / m². 2 .

[0033] In one embodiment of the present invention, the reverse side of the highly elastic, breathable, and moisture-wicking warp-knitted shaping fabric has a smooth and comfortable feel, making it suitable as a skin-contact surface.

[0034] The fourth objective of this invention is the application of the high-elasticity, breathable, and moisture-wicking warp-knitted fabric described herein in the preparation of functional textiles.

[0035] The beneficial effects of this invention are:

[0036] (1) The high elasticity, breathable and moisture-wicking warp-knitted shaping fabric of the present invention utilizes the high elasticity of coarse denier spandex and the yarn structure to make the fabric highly elastic in both the warp and weft directions. The warp elongation is greater than 130% and the weft elongation is greater than 100%.

[0037] (2) The high elasticity, breathable and moisture-wicking warp-knitted shaping fabric of the present invention utilizes the high elasticity of coarse denier spandex with special weft-insertion structure and the yarn with knitted loop structure to form a small mesh structure on both sides of the fabric, so that the fabric has good breathability, with a breathability greater than 800mm / s. Moreover, the reverse side of the fabric becomes neat because the long filament extension lines are straightened laterally, making the reverse side of the fabric smooth and comfortable to the touch, suitable as a skin-friendly side.

[0038] (3) The back comb of the high-elasticity, breathable, and moisture-wicking warp-knitted shaping fabric of the present invention adopts a hydrophilic yarn weaving weft structure to form a hydrophilic middle layer of the fabric. This creates a moisture absorption gradient between the middle layer of the fabric and the reverse side formed by the chemical fiber filaments, which facilitates the absorption of sweat from the skin surface into the middle layer of the fabric. Furthermore, the front side of the fabric also has a small mesh structure, which facilitates the evaporation of liquid from the fabric into the air. The fabric's moisture permeability is greater than 5000 g / (m²). 2 •24h). The greater the difference in hydrophilicity of the yarns, the better the moisture permeability of the fabric. For example, the moisture permeability of fabrics made of polypropylene and wool is 2.5% higher than that of fabrics made of nylon and cotton yarns.

[0039] (4) The high elasticity, breathable and moisture-wicking warp-knitted shaping fabric of the present invention obtains the required performance through the combination of structure and yarn. The yarns are all common fiber materials, and the production method is simple and efficient. Attached Figure Description

[0044] Test method:

[0045] 1. Test method for tensile breaking properties of fabrics:

[0046] Instrument: YG(B)026ET electronic fabric strength tester

[0047] Experimental steps:

[0048] ① Prepare the test samples. The sample size is 30-33cm in length and 5cm in width. Take 5 samples each in the warp and weft directions.

[0049] ② Set the stretching speed to 100 mm / min and the clamping distance to 200 mm on the instrument.

[0050] ③ Apply a pre-tension of 2N when clamping the sample, and start the test after clamping the sample.

[0051] ④ Record the data and calculate the average value.

[0052] 2. Air permeability test method:

[0053] Instrument: YG461E-Ⅲ type fully automatic air permeability meter

[0054] Experimental steps:

[0055] ① Prepare the test sample, because the test area is 20 cm². 2 Furthermore, at least 10 tests are required at different locations, so the required sample area cannot be too small.

[0056] ② Clamp the sample on the sample platform, avoiding the edges and folds of the fabric at the test points. Apply sufficient tension when clamping the sample to ensure it is flat without deforming. To prevent air leakage, place a gasket on the low-pressure side of the sample.

[0057] ③ Start the testing instrument to allow air to pass through the sample, adjust the flow rate so that the pressure drop gradually approaches the specified value, and record the airflow rate after 1 minute.

[0058] ④ Under the same conditions, repeat the measurement at different locations of the same sample at least 10 times.

[0059] ⑤ Record the data and calculate the average value.

[0060] 3. Moisture permeability test method:

[0061] Instrument: YG601H-I1 computer-controlled fabric moisture permeability meter

[0062] Experimental steps:

[0063] ① Before turning on the instrument, please check if there is water. Observe the water level indicator on the right side of the instrument. When using the instrument, ensure that the water level is 4-5 cm above the low water level line to prevent water shortage from affecting the test. (Generally, one water fill can last for more than 24 hours). The instrument will automatically shut down if it is short of water.

[0064] ② Set the temperature of the osmosis chamber to 34℃ and the relative humidity to 90%, with a temperature ±2℃ and relative humidity ±2%RH.

[0065] ③ Place the 34ml moisture permeation cup 1cm away from the test fabric, place the test fabric on the moisture permeation cup with the test side facing up, and put the moisture permeation cup assembly into the moisture permeation chamber of the moisture permeation instrument. After 1 hour, cover the cup and weigh each one.

[0066] ④ Remove the cup lid and quickly place the permeation cup assembly into the permeation chamber of the permeation apparatus for a one-hour test. After the time is up, remove the assembly and weigh each piece individually.

[0067] ⑤ Calculation of test results: Moisture permeability per square meter per day (24 hours) (grams) = 24 * difference between two weighings (grams) / test area of ​​the sample (square meters).

[0068] Example 1:

[0069] A highly elastic, breathable, and moisture-wicking warp-knitted shaping fabric is composed of the following percentages by weight: 22.8% polypropylene yarn, 66.0% wool yarn, and 11.2% spandex.

[0070] The specific process of each step in the fabric preparation is as follows: including material selection, selection and matching of the comb structure, warping, weaving, and finishing.

[0071] 1) Material selection: 30D / 24f semi-dull polypropylene DTY, 50Nm wool yarn, and 210D spandex are selected.

[0072] 2) Warping: Weave one piece of fabric with a width of 150cm and a warp density of 16.0wpc. The warp threads of GB1, GB2, and GB3 are full, and the number of warp heads is calculated as follows: GB1, GB2, and GB3 are all 6×400.

[0073] 3) Weaving: Weaving is carried out using a single-needle bed Raschel warp knitting machine.

[0074] Model: RSE4-1.

[0075] Machine number: E32.

[0076] Width: 130 inches.

[0077] Warp knitting structure and yarn threading method:

[0078] GB1:1-0 / 0-1 / 1-0 / 1-2 / 2-1 / 1-2 / / , Full penetration;

[0079] GB2:0-0 / 1-1 / 2-2 / 3-3 / 2-2 / 1-1 / / , full penetration;

[0080] GB3:0-0 / 2-2 / 1-1 / 3-3 / 1-1 / 2-2 / / , Full penetration;

[0081] raw material:

[0082] GB1: 30D / 24f semi-dull polypropylene DTY.

[0083] GB2: 50Nm wool yarn.

[0084] GB3: 210D spandex.

[0085] Input the information such as the yarn padding number, warp feed amount, and draft density into the computer display screen of the control cabinet, save it, load the machine file, and then start the machine.

[0086] 4) Post-processing, inspection, and packaging.

[0208] The performance of Example 1, Example 2, Example 3, Comparative Example 1, Comparative Example 2, Comparative Example 3, and other commercially available double-sided weft-knitted shaping fabrics were measured respectively, and the test results are shown in Table 5.

[0209] Table 5. Fabric Performance Test Results

[0210]

[0211]

[0212] As can be seen from Table 5:

[0213] Examples 1, 2, and 3 all exhibit good elasticity, breathability, and moisture permeability. Due to differences in yarn composition, the moisture-wicking capacity of the fabric varies, resulting in slight differences in moisture permeability. Example 1 demonstrates the best moisture permeability. Comparative Example 1, compared to the three examples, also exhibits good elasticity and breathability due to its identical fabric structure. However, GB1 and GB2 use polyester yarn, which lacks moisture-wicking properties, resulting in relatively poor moisture permeability. Comparative Example 2, compared to the examples, uses finer spandex, leading to decreased fabric mechanical properties and reduced thickness. The insufficient elasticity of spandex prevents the formation of a small mesh structure on both sides of the fabric, resulting in poorer breathability and moisture permeability. Furthermore, the extension lines on the reverse side of the fabric are not laterally stretched, making the reverse side less smooth and comfortable compared to the examples. Compared to the examples, Comparative Example 3 uses a conventional warp-knitted and weft-inserted fabric weave. This results in decreased elongation in both warp and weft directions, preventing the formation of a small mesh structure on both sides of the fabric. Consequently, the fabric's moisture absorption and breathability are reduced. Furthermore, the stretch lines on the reverse side of the fabric, like conventional warp-knitted fabrics, are alternately sloping in a figure-eight pattern, making the reverse side less smooth and comfortable to the touch compared to the examples. The commercially available fabric is thicker than the examples and also has relatively poorer breathability and moisture permeability.
